Join City of Moreton Bay as a Recreation Venues Officer, and help shape and enhance our communities for today and tomorrow.
As a Recreation Venues Officer, you will contribute to the planning and delivery of asset management, upkeep and refurbishment tasks for Council's 13 public aquatic centres, South Pine Indoor Sports Complex, Settlement Cove Lagoon & Woorim Beach Lifeguarding Services. You will also:
- Coordinate with internal and external stakeholders to manage assets across Council recreation venues and assist in developing maintenance strategies
- Assist with the preparation of annual budgets
- Gather and interpret asset management and maintenance data, presenting insights that support informed decision-making across the portfolio.
- Ensure venues are maintained appropriately and operating in accordance with relevant legislation

About you
You’re a natural communicator and understand the importance of working collaboratively to achieve positive outcomes. You bring experience coordinating asset management or maintenance activities and you’re confident analysing and interpreting asset data to support informed decisions.
You’ll also have:
- Proficiency with Microsoft Office programs, particularly Excel, Word and PowerPoint
- Strong time‑management skills, with the ability to juggle competing operational priorities
Our ideal candidate will have experience in the management of lease and/or contract arrangements and be excited by this opportunity to really make a positive difference in our growing community.
